Seriously divisive. Some adore this 'gourmand oud' for its unique cakey-rose vibe, while others are put off by a medicinal opening or a cheap, potpourri drydown. If you like your oud on the sweeter side, give it a go, but buyer beware: some find it overwhelmingly feminine or synthetic.
A truly gorgeous rose-oud combination, Sun Drop is an easy wear that brings warmth and sophistication. It may not break new ground but it does what it does exceptionally well, exuding a luxurious warmth that makes it a consistent crowd-pleaser.

Season and Occasion Fit
Seasons
A cold-weather scent - best worn in winter and autumn.
Occasions
This is a rich, often 'beast mode' fragrance, making it less suitable for the office where subtlety is key. Its warm, sensual, and gourmand-leaning profile makes it perfect for dates and evening events, and many find it comforting enough for casual wear despite its strength.
Seasons
A cold-weather scent - best worn in autumn and winter.
Occasions
Its strong projection and warming accords make it a standout for evening events and dates, though it might be a bit much for a formal office setting. While too heavy for sport, its versatility shines in transitional seasons, making it a solid casual choice.
